"""OptimalService.close() must cancel the startup indexing task, not just the periodic update task. The startup auto-indexing task (``_indexing_task``) runs in the background and can still be mid-flight when ``close()`` runs (slow Ollama, a large repo). If ``close()`` only cancels the periodic update task and then clears the plugins, the still-running indexing task writes against closed/cleared plugins — errors on shutdown. ``close()`` must cancel and await ``_indexing_task`` too.
